## Deep-Link Release Steps

Welcome to the Wayfinch mobile team. Deep-link routing changes ship with every app release, so the route manifest must be rebuilt and re-signed before you cut a build. Run the manifest generator, confirm the staging router resolves all test links, then sign the manifest bundle. New team members often skip the signing step — don't. The manifest signer expects the release key, reproduced below for convenience.

deploy key for tagep-bahif: bky19_sqPgbfCodKzavHAAeTi

Runbook: Soft deletes in the orders table (Brackenfell Commerce). We never hard-delete rows. Setting deleted_at marks an order removed; all queries must filter on it, and the ORM scope does this automatically. Purges happen via the quarterly reaper job only. If you see orphaned line items, run the reconciliation script first. The schema notes and reaper schedule are documented on our internal page.

wiki page, kahog-hahig: https://vault.zemvargrid.internal/display/deploy/repo/settings/merge_requests/job/settings/6f3b933774dbc5320a4daa18

Quick heads-up on Pinwheel UI versioning: we cut a minor release every sprint, and anything touching component props needs a changeset file in the PR. No changeset, no merge — the bot will nag you. Majors are rare and go through the design council first. The full policy, with examples of what counts as breaking, lives on the internal page below.

wiki page, bahip-yahip: https://grafana.qirvanlabs.corp/browse/display/projects/cc3a1b9dbfc9

Meeting notes — Brightmoor routing sync. Discussed the driver-assignment heuristic in the Copperline dispatcher: the new scoring blends proximity, acceptance rate, and idle time, replacing the pure nearest-driver rule. Simulation runs show a 9% drop in reassignments. Review feedback: the tiebreak path needs unit coverage, and the idle-time decay constant should be configurable rather than hardcoded. A follow-up patch is due before the next release cut. Code review questions should be directed to the engineer named below.

account owner for hahig-fahag: Pelael Istax Novys